Position Summary The Central Processing Specialist will be responsible for various aspects of Service Oklahoma’s Central Processing Division including copying and printing, data entry, document processing, imaging, incoming and outgoing mail. General Duties Notifies the Team Lead, Supervisor, Manager and/or Administrator of any potential problems, recommends alternate solutions and assists with training employees. Provides input for improvement of procedures, policies and inefficiencies. Operates various equipment associated with inbound and outbound mail, including high-speed scanners, postage machines, and folder/inserters. Operates various equipment associated with inventory management including hand trucks, pallet jacks, and mail carts. Training new employees (Level III) Other duties as assigned. Copying and Printing Ensure the Onelink job stream has created Titles by checking the print queue each day after processing and before starting the print. Review and monitor the quality of all print jobs. Generate and complete the motor vehicle title accounting report. Serve as the backup operator for forms monitoring and ordering. Provide monthly mailout totals to agency personnel as requested. Monitor inventory supplies and inform Supervisor as required to prevent interruption of service. Data Entry Keys remittances and/or returns into various databases and software systems. Secures handling of all checks and documents while ensuring confidentiality of customer information. Balances imaged checks with documents accurately. Performs quality control checks on documents or images as required. Document Processing Sorts and reviews customer and Licensed Operator reports/documents and remittances to ensure the presence of all required information for processing. Prepares document batches for imaging, mailing, and data entry. Imaging Operates and provides daily maintenance of high-speed scanners. Reviews and corrects scanned images in processing modules. Researches accounts to ensure correct processing of documents and remittances. Verifies scanned images in Imaging Repositories and makes corrections when necessary. Incoming and Outgoing Mail Receives, sorts and opens mail received from post-office, curriers, and drop-offs. Distributes mail to other divisions. Operates various mail machinery including folder/inserter, opener, scale, scanner, and postage. Prepares various mailings including mass-mailing, certified mailing, packages and parcels. Mails all SOK letters and documents using mailing software with high-speed folder inserters. Works with vendor representatives to ensure timely and accurate mail-outs. Maintains production schedules to ensure deadlines are met. Prepares production/statistical reports. Assists with tracking supplies. This position may be expected to cross-train in other sections of their division and perform the job duties in each section, based on the needs of the agency. Knowledge, Skills, & Abilities Demonstrates knowledge of and supports mission, vision, value statements, standards, policies and procedures, operating instructions, confidentiality standards, and the code of ethical behavior. Ability to work with sensitive materials and maintain confidentiality and appropriate discretion. Works effectively in team environment, participating and assisting their peers. Participates in the development and evaluation of program objectives and procedures. Education & Experience The preferred minimum qualifications for this position are: An Associate’s Degree in any field OR two years of experience in a clerical office, mailroom, or a closely related field, OR equivalent combination of education and experience. Special Requirements The schedule for this position may require flexibility, including some weekends and overtime, based on the needs of the agency. This position is not eligible for telework. This position will not require travel. This position works in a comfortable office setting with a computer. This position requires employees to be able to stand up to eight hours a day and lift 10-50 pounds on a regular basis, with assistance as needed.
